CVS says it will close 271 retail locations across the country by the end of the year. The company — the world’s second-largest healthcare provider — announced the move to stockholders late last week as part of an enterprise-wide restructuring plan. The goal, CVS says, is to simplify the organization, improve efficiency, and generate more than $500 million in cost savings in 2025. CVS has not yet released which stores will be affected or when closures will take place. The company currently operates around 9,100 stores across the US. BUTLER COUNTY, Pa. — A man from Romania is facing charges after police say he encouraged teenage girls to steal makeup from two CVS locations. Court documents say on Friday, the two girls took nearly $3,000 worth of Maybelline makeup from CVS stores in Wexford and Mars. Investigators determined the girls were picked up by a dark sedan after taking the makeup. Police tracked down the alleged getaway car on Sunday and found Vasile Ionita, 21, of Romania, driving. Ionita is charged with retail theft, theft by unlawful taking and corruption of minors.

CVS Health will be reportedly discontinuing 2,900 positions at its establishments across the U.S., following the company’s new plan to reduce costs by $2 billion. A CVS Health spokesperson spoke with FOX Business in regards to the matter, explaining that the layoffs will mostly affect corporate positions, but not all of the cuts will solely be in the corporate sector. “Employees whose jobs are part of the reduction will receive severance pay and benefits, including access to outplacement services, the company added,” according to CBS News. On a conference call with industry analysts on Thursday, Walgreens CEO Tim Wentworth announced the company’s intention to eliminate a significant portion of its U.S. stores over the next three years. While describing a quarter of the 8,500 stores as “underperforming,” Wentworth announced that the company would close a “significant portion” of these locations. However, according to Wentworth, the precise number of closures is still undecided. Wentworth also stated that Walgreens will implement certain modifications at the remaining underperforming locations in an effort to bring them back to life. [H/T MS.BEHAVIN]A new analysis has revealed the dangers of buying CVS' own-brand drugs.FDA data shows America's largest pharmacy chain recalled 133 over-the-counter medicines over the last decade, or about one a month.That was more than twice as many as its competitor Walgreens, which had 70 recalls over the same period, and three times more than Walmart, which had 51 recalls.The reasons for the CVS recalls included drugs being infested with bacteria, mold growing in factory ventilators, peeling paint and barefoot workers in factories and pills containing incorrect doses. CVS Health Corporation settled with nurse practitioner Robyn Strader after she sued the company after it stopped providing religious accommodations regarding “pregnancy prevention services.” Strader said she had been granted a religious exemption for six years permitting her to not prescribe contraceptives, and filed the lawsuit in January 2023 after having been fired following the policy change in 2021, according to the press release. New York City is losing drugstores as retail theft continues to surge. Gotham has logged 21,578 shoplifting complaints this year through May 12, up 5% from the 20,552 thefts during the same period last year. Manhattan has seen 8,896 incidents of retail theft alone. Crime is so rampant, national chains like Target, CVS and Walgreens are closing locations and tempering expansion plans. Target announced at the end of last year the closure of nine stores across four states, including one in Harlem, due to theft.

CNN - CVS and Walgreens said they’ve received certification to dispense mifepristone, a pill that’s part of a regimen for medication abortion, and will start making the medicine available in a limited number of states where it’s legal. A CVS store in Columbia Heights that has been plagued by robberies is closing its doors after struggling with months of near-constant crime that left shelves empty. "We’ve made the difficult decision to close our store at 3031 14th St. NW in Columbia Heights on Feb. 29. All prescriptions will be transferred to the nearby CVS Pharmacy at 1755 Columbia Rd. NW. to ensure patients have uninterrupted access to pharmacy care," said in a statement to FOX 5. Around a thousand pharmacy workers across the country have walked off the job as part of a strike to protest conditions.The so-called "Pharmageddon" series of walkouts at pharmacy chains including CVS and Walgreens stores started Monday, Oct. 30, and is expected to continue at least through the middle of the week. Around 900 people from about 10 states could participate, organizers of the ongoing protest told NBC News.
